## Service account: resizer-batch

Used by the `picnip` CLI for nightly batch image resizing on the Dunmore cluster. Scope is read on source buckets, write on derived buckets only. Rotate quarterly. Do not reuse for ad-hoc runs; request a personal account instead. The account authenticates to the internal asset gateway with the key below.

API key for taduf-yahif: qvz11-nMDtAWg6H2u

Heads up, night crew: the loading dock at the Verrow Street site only accepts deliveries between 22:00 and 04:30, so don't buzz couriers in outside that window — they can wait or come back, no exceptions. If a Hallet Logistics van shows up, check the manifest against the board in the dock office before opening the roller door. Keep the pedestrian gate latched between arrivals, it drifts open in the wind. To unlock the dock-side door, use the pass code below.

turnstile pass: bdg-YEOZLM-79341408

**Capacity note — Vellastra dispatch simulator.** For the eng sync: simulating the 40-car Marrowgate tower at 10x speed saturates one worker at roughly 9k rider events/sec, so we'll shard by bank rather than by floor. Memory stays flat if the event ring is sized correctly. The knobs we propose locking in are these.

tuning table, hahof-tafop:
RATE_LIMITS = {
    "ulaix": 10,
    "wenath": 1,
}

Ticket: BRZ-2214 — Snapshot test runner failing with 401

The Prismlet snapshot suite for our UI components started failing overnight. Every run that uploads baseline images to the internal Specmirror service gets rejected, and the diff report is empty. Root cause: the service credential the CI job uses expired last Friday and nobody rotated it. I've generated a replacement and verified a green run locally against the staging bucket. Reviewer, please confirm the new key below.

app token of fajep-bahof = zpat2_v6